Описание микроконтроллера: различия между версиями

Материал из MIK32 микроконтроллер
Строка 60: Строка 60:
==== Режимы низкого потребления ====
==== Режимы низкого потребления ====


==== Контрллер Прямого Доступа в Память (ПДП) ====
==== Контроллер Прямого Доступа в Память (ПДП) ====


==== Часы реального времени ====
==== Часы реального времени ====
Строка 69: Строка 69:


===== Таймер 2 =====
===== Таймер 2 =====
Шина I2C
УСАПП
Периферийная последовательная шина SPI
Порты ввода-вывода общего назначения
Аналогово-Цифровой Преобразователь
Цифро-Аналоговый Преобразователь

Версия от 07:35, 8 апреля 2023

Введение

Данный раздел предоставляет информацию об основных технических характеристиках микроконтроллера К1948ВК018, он же "MIK32", он же микроконтроллер "АМУР". Помимо этого приведены механические и температурные данные на продукт.

MIK32 основан на 32-битном ядре SCR1 от компании Syntacore. Всю дополнительную информацию по данному проекту можно получить на сайте этой компании.

Назначение

Микросхема 32х-битного микроконтроллера (далее микросхема MIK32, микросхема, микроконтроллер) предназначена для управления высокопроизводительными и многофункциональными электронными устройствами для интернета вещей, имеет развитию периферию и аппаратный криптографический блок, поддерживающий отечественные ГОСТ в области защиты информации.

Особенности (уникальность) продукции микросхемы MIK32:

  • использование аппаратного криптографического блока для защиты информации в соответствии с отечественными ГОСТ;
  • большинство устройств интернета вещей используют только программные криптографические средства на основе общепринятых алгоритмов защиты информации, которые имеют ряд недостатков;
  • применение аппаратного криптографического блока для защиты информации в соответствии с Российскими ГОСТ – снижает вероятность успешности информационной атаки, увеличивает сложность взлома устройств и системы в целом. Таким образом, стоимость организации взлома устройств интернета вещей значительно возрастает.

Преимущества:

  • применение открытой архитектуры RISC-V;
  • высокая производительность;
  • широчайший набор функций и возможностей;
  • высокая степень интеграции компонент и блоков;
  • высокая рабочая частота;
  • большой запас встроенной памяти;
  • отечественные разработка и производство

Описание MIK32

Микроконтроллер MIK32 построен на базе высокопроизводительной архитектуры RISC-V, процессор работает на частотах до 32МГц. Контроллер имеет встроенную высокоскоростную оперативную память 16кБ, а так же загрузочную EEPROM память 8кБ, которая так же работает на частоте ядра. Помимо этого MIK32 оснащен высокопроизводительным интерфейсом SPI-FI для подключения внешней памяти программ с интерфейсом QSPI. Криптографическая защита внешней памяти не предусмотрена.

Устройство имеет на борту базовую периферию в виде последовательных портов, дополнительных вычислителей - CRC/CRYPTO, а так же ряд "аналоговых" блоков - АЦП, ЦАП и миниторы напряжений.

Микроконтроллер снабжен встроенными генераторами тактового сигнала на внутренних и внешних времязадающих цепочках. Присутствует система сброса и контроля питающего напряжения. Все необходимые регуляторы встроены в MIK32 и для его работы необходимо только одно питающее напряжение в диапазоне от 2.7В до 3.6В.

MIK32 представлен в пластиковом корпусе типа QFN-64.

Внутренняя архитектура

<<Здесь будет блок схема с шинной архитектурой>>

Система тактирования

<<здесь будет схема тактирования>>

Подробное описание устройства контроллера

Вычислительное ядро и память

Встроенная память EEPROM

Встроенное статическое ОЗУ

Управление прерываниями

Тактирование и включение

Режимы загрузки

Схемы питания

Мониторы питания

Встроенные регуляторы напряжения

Режимы низкого потребления

Контроллер Прямого Доступа в Память (ПДП)

Часы реального времени

Таймеры и сторожевые устройства

Таймер 1
Таймер 2

Шина I2C

УСАПП

Периферийная последовательная шина SPI

Порты ввода-вывода общего назначения

Аналогово-Цифровой Преобразователь

Цифро-Аналоговый Преобразователь